PSYC 209 Adulthood and AgingThis is a developmental psychology course that examines changes related to adulthood, from emerging adulthood until death. Physical, cognitive and psychosocial milestones will be discussed, including issues related to health, social roles and relationships, work and retirement, personality, stress and coping, and dying. Offered: Fall, Spring, Summer, DL Liberal Arts and Sciences Designation: SSC SUNY General Education Designation(s): SS Credits: 3 Contact Hours: Lecture: 3
